Sony TX9 vs Sony A99 Physical Comparison

For those who are intending to lug around your camera frequently, you need to take into account its weight and dimensions. The Sony TX9 enjoys outer measurements of 98mm x 60mm x 18mm (3.9" x 2.4" x 0.7") with a weight of 149 grams (0.33 lbs) whilst the Sony A99 has dimensions of 147mm x 111mm x 78mm (5.8" x 4.4" x 3.1") having a weight of 812 grams (1.79 lbs).

Sony TX9 vs Sony A99 Sensor Comparison

Typically, it is very difficult to envision the difference between sensor measurements merely by going over specifications. The photograph below will give you a stronger sense of the sensor measurements in the TX9 and A99.

To sum up, both cameras have got different megapixel count and different sensor measurements. The TX9 due to its tinier sensor will make getting shallower depth of field more challenging and the Sony A99 will offer greater detail due to its extra 12 Megapixels. Greater resolution can also help you crop images much more aggressively. The older TX9 is going to be disadvantaged when it comes to sensor technology.
